Abstract :
In this letter, we report on the numerical investigation of resonances within waveguide type resistive sensors used for measuring high power microwave pulse radiation in the X-band. We have applied a finite-difference time-domain method to determine the dependencies of the average electric field and its distribution on frequency for several sets of dimensions and specific resistances of the sample
